Gears 5 was released last September for the PC and Xbox One. Several days ago, the game added six new multiplayer characters, which can be purchased on the in-game store, or earned through extensive gameplay.

Upon its release, World War Z was able to sell 1 million copies in its first week, and Saber Interactive CEO Matthew Karch even credited the Epic Games Store for the game reaching "way above expectations" on PC.

The popular Dragon Ball Z series is set to receive an RPG game soon called, Dragon Ball Z: Kakarot. The game is set to release in January next year for the PC, PS4, and Xbox One.
